Updated documentation for mock a1 tool
[ric-app/admin.git] / init / config-file.json
1 {
2     "service_ports":{
3         "xapp_port":4560,
4         "rmr_port":4561
5     },
6
7     "rmr":{
8        "protPort": "tcp:4560",
9        "maxSize": 2072,
10        "numWorkers": 1,
11        "txMessages": ["RIC_SUB_REQ", "RIC_SUB_DEL_REQ", "RIC_CONTROL_REQ", "A1_POLICY_RESP", "A1_POLICY_QUERY"],
12        "rxMessages": ["RIC_SUB_RESP", "RIC_SUB_FAILURE", "RIC_SUB_DEL_RESP", "RIC_SUB_DEL_FAILURE", "RIC_INDICATION", "RIC_CONTROL_ACK", "RIC_CONTROL_FAILURE", "A1_POLICY_REQ"],
13         "file_path":"/tmp/routeinfo/routes.txt",
14         "contents": "newrt|start\nrte|0|localhost:4560\nrte|2|localhost:38000\nrte|10002|localhost:4560\nrte|10005|localhost:4560\nrte|10003|localhost:38000\nrte|12010|localhost:38000\nrte|12020|localhost:38000\nrte|12011|localhost:4560\nrte|12012|localhost:4560\nrte|12021|localhost:4560\nrte|12022|localhost:4560\nrte|20000|localhost:4560\nrte|12040|localhost:38000\nrte|20001|localhost:4566\nrte|20011|localhost:4560\nrte|20012|localhost:4560\nnewrt|end"
15     },
16     
17     "envs":{
18         "GNODEB":"NYC123",
19         "THREADS":"1",
20         "XAPP_ID":"3489-e9r892k-92389",
21         "A1_SCHEMA_FILE":"/etc/xapp/rate-control-policy.json",
22         "VES_SCHEMA_FILE":"/etc/xapp/ves_schema.json",
23         "SAMPLE_FILE":"/etc/xapp/samples.json",
24         "VES_COLLECTOR_URL":"127.0.0.1:6350",
25         "VES_MEASUREMENT_INTERVAL":"10",
26         "LOG_LEVEL":"MDCLOG_ERR",
27         "OPERATING_MODE":"CONTROL"
28     }
29 }